Crockpot Chicken Chili Recipe!

Ingredients:
- 1 ½ lbs. Chicken, cooked and shredded
- 1 Onion, diced
- 3—14 oz. cans Fire Roasted Diced Tomatoes
- 1 Small Bag Frozen Corn
- 1—15 oz. can Northern Beans, rinsed
- 1—15 oz. can Black-Eyed Peas, rinsed
- 4 cups Water
- 2 tsp. Garlic Powder
- 1 tsp. Black Pepper
- 1 tsp. Salt
- 2 tsp. Chili Powder
- 1 Tbsp. Cumin

Directions:
1. Put all ingredients into a 6 Qt. Crockpot and mix well.

2. Cook on low for 6-7 hours.

3. Serve with a garnish of shredded cheese or crackers if desired.

4. Enjoy this hearty dish!
